The rest of the line to Rheine (left) runs
parallel to the line to Münster (right) as quasi double track |
Bahnhof Lutum. To my surprise trains still
halt here, there's even a ticket machine. The station building itself is
out of use. |
One bicycle is the only evidence of anyone
actually taking the train here. Otherwise the station looks pretty deserted
on this Easter Monday. The Rheine - Coesfeld track (right) has been removed
here. |
Near km 64.5 the active track changes sides.
Now the (former) Coesfeld - Münster track lays abandoned |
'Schrankenposten 35'. Distant past in the
Netherlands but still often found in Germany, a guardhouse along the railway
line to close the barriers at nearby road crossings. The guard didn't seem
